Materials and Preparation
Before creating a graduation outfit, preparation ensures a smooth and efficient process. Start by identifying the type of ceremony, whether indoor or outdoor, as this affects fabric choice and layering. Gather essential materials such as the dress, shoes, accessories, and optional layering pieces like blazers or cardigans. Neutral tones and solid colors are easier to coordinate, while structured fabrics maintain shape in photos.
Planning involves trying on the full outfit in advance. This step helps identify fit issues, color imbalance, or missing elements. Consider practical factors such as walking comfort, weather conditions, and gown compatibility. Organize all components in one place to avoid last-minute adjustments. A simple checklist can support this process, ensuring that every piece contributes to a cohesive and polished final look.

Common Beginner Mistakes and How to Avoid Them
One common mistake is choosing an outfit without considering the graduation gown. This often leads to mismatched colors or awkward layering. Another issue is ignoring comfort, which can affect posture and confidence during the event. Over-accessorizing is also a frequent problem, as it disrupts the overall aesthetic.
To avoid these issues, always try on the full outfit with the gown beforehand. Focus on balance rather than excess. Choose comfortable materials and ensure proper fit. Planning ahead prevents last-minute adjustments and ensures a cohesive and practical result.
